Abstract
In contrast to the success of ICSI in treating male infertility, concerns have been raised about the health outcomes of the children conceived through this procedure. Cohort studies have shown that the ICSI population has an increase in low birth weight (LBW), birth defects, chromosomal abnormalities, and imprinting disorders. However, the underlying causes remain unknown.

Abstract
A sperm specific and species conserved monoclonal antibody (HS-63) was shown to inhibit in vitro fertilization of mouse oocytes and human sperm penetration to zona-free hamster ova. The sperm antigen (SA-63) which reacts with HS-63 was found to be localized on the sperm acrosome. Following sperm capacitation, this antigen becomes exposed and is shed after the acrosome reaction. SA-63 may be involved in the sperm acrosome reaction during the initial fertilization process.
